How much do remote astronomy software engineer jobs pay per year?
As of Aug 13, 2026, the average yearly pay for remote astronomy software engineer in Naperville, IL is $129,485.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$108,800.00 and $140,800.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.
Remote Astronomy Software Engineers are professionals who design, develop, and maintain software systems used in astronomical research and observation, all while working from a remote location. They collaborate with scientists and engineers to create tools for data collection, analysis, and visualization, often handling large datasets from telescopes or simulations. Their work supports discoveries in astrophysics by ensuring that astronomers have reliable, efficient software to process and interpret data. The remote aspect allows them to contribute to projects globally, often working with international research teams.
As a Remote Astronomy Software Engineer, you will regularly collaborate with astronomers, data scientists, and research teams through virtual meetings, shared documentation platforms, and version control systems. Effective communication is essential, as you'll often translate complex scientific requirements into robust and efficient software solutions. You may be involved in code reviews, troubleshooting sessions, and the integration of software tools with astronomical instrumentation or data pipelines. Building strong remote working relationships and proactively seeking feedback are key to ensuring your software meets the evolving needs of scientific users.
To thrive as a Remote Astronomy Software Engineer, you need a solid background in computer science, experience with scientific programming, and a familiarity with astronomical concepts, often supported by a relevant degree. Proficiency in programming languages such as Python or C++, experience with data analysis tools, and knowledge of astronomical data systems like FITS or VO are typically required. Strong problem-solving, independent work ethic, and effective virtual communication skills set top candidates apart. These abilities are crucial for developing robust software solutions that support astronomical research, often in distributed and collaborative environments.
